主流与新兴镜像仓库解析:ne镜像仓库及行业全景概览
2025.11.13 15:08浏览量:0简介:本文深入解析ne镜像仓库的核心特性,系统梳理Docker Hub、Harbor等主流镜像仓库的架构差异,并提供企业级镜像仓库选型的关键指标与实施建议,助力开发者与运维团队构建高效安全的容器镜像管理体系。
一、ne镜像仓库:新一代容器镜像管理方案
ne镜像仓库作为近年来崛起的容器镜像管理工具,其核心设计理念围绕”安全、高效、可扩展”展开。不同于传统镜像仓库仅提供存储功能,ne镜像仓库通过三大技术特性实现差异化竞争:
智能镜像缓存机制
采用分层存储算法,对镜像层进行动态缓存优化。测试数据显示,在100节点K8s集群中,ne镜像仓库可将镜像拉取时间缩短62%,尤其适合跨国企业多区域部署场景。其缓存策略支持自定义规则配置:cachePolicy:maxSizeGB: 500retentionDays: 30priorityLayers: ["ubuntu:22.04", "nginx:latest"]
多维度安全防护体系
集成镜像签名验证、漏洞扫描、访问控制三重防护。其独有的”镜像指纹”技术,可为每个镜像生成唯一数字证书,配合RBAC权限模型实现细粒度控制:# 镜像签名示例ne-cli sign --key /path/to/private.key --repo myrepo/nginx:v1.2
混合云架构支持
提供私有化部署与SaaS服务双模式,支持跨云厂商(AWS ECR、Azure ACR、阿里云ACR)的镜像同步。其同步工具ne-sync支持增量同步与冲突解决:ne-sync sync --source aws://account/repo --target ne://cluster/repo --strategy merge
二、主流镜像仓库技术对比
1. Docker Hub:开源生态基石
作为容器技术的发源地,Docker Hub拥有全球最大的公共镜像库(超1000万镜像),但其企业级功能存在明显局限:
- 优势:与Docker CLI深度集成,社区镜像丰富
- 痛点:私有仓库免费额度仅1个,大规模使用时成本高昂
- 适用场景:个人开发者、小型团队
2. Harbor:企业级开源首选
由VMware开源的Harbor已成为企业私有仓库的事实标准,其2.0版本后新增:
- 镜像复制:支持跨数据中心同步
- 漏洞扫描:集成Clair引擎
- 审计日志:满足等保2.0要求
典型部署架构:
客户端 → Nginx负载均衡 → Harbor核心服务 → 存储后端(S3/NFS)
3. Nexus Repository:制品管理专家
Sonatype Nexus不仅支持Docker镜像,还兼容Maven、NPM等10余种制品类型。其独特的”代理仓库”功能可实现:
- 缓存远程仓库镜像
- 聚合多个镜像源
- 离线环境使用
配置示例:
<repository><id>docker-proxy</id><url>http://nexus:8081/repository/docker-proxy/</url><layout>docker</layout></repository>
三、企业级镜像仓库选型指南
1. 核心评估指标
| 指标 | 重要性 | 评估方法 |
|---|---|---|
| 存储效率 | ★★★★★ | 测试相同镜像的存储空间占用率 |
| 同步速度 | ★★★★☆ | 跨区域拉取1GB镜像的耗时 |
| 安全合规 | ★★★★★ | 检查是否支持FIPS 140-2认证 |
| 扩展能力 | ★★★☆☆ | 模拟1000节点集群的并发拉取压力测试 |
2. 典型部署方案
方案一:中小型企业(50-200节点)
- 推荐:Harbor + MinIO对象存储
- 成本:约$500/月(含3节点集群)
- 优势:完全开源,无厂商锁定
方案二:大型企业(500+节点)
- 推荐:ne镜像仓库企业版 + 分布式存储
- 成本:约$2000/月(含HA部署)
- 优势:支持全局缓存加速,SLA 99.99%
四、最佳实践建议
镜像生命周期管理
建立镜像退役机制,例如:# 自动清理30天未拉取的镜像ne-cli cleanup --days 30 --dry-run
多区域部署优化
在AWS中国区与美国区分别部署镜像仓库,通过CDN加速实现:北京用户 → 华北CDN节点 → 本地仓库硅谷用户 → 俄勒冈CDN节点 → 本地仓库
安全加固方案
- 启用镜像签名强制验证
- 定期执行漏洞扫描(建议每周)
- 限制镜像推送权限为特定CI/CD管道
五、未来发展趋势
AI驱动的镜像优化
预测性缓存技术可根据集群历史拉取记录,提前预加载可能需要的镜像层。边缘计算集成
支持轻量级边缘节点作为二级缓存,解决最后一公里网络延迟问题。区块链存证
利用区块链技术实现镜像构建过程的不可篡改记录,满足金融行业审计要求。
结语:选择镜像仓库需综合考虑技术成熟度、成本效益和长期演进能力。ne镜像仓库凭借其创新的缓存技术和企业级功能,正在成为越来越多企业的首选方案。建议开发者根据实际业务规模,先进行POC测试再决定最终部署方案。

发表评论
登录后可评论,请前往 登录 或 注册